About
HIGHWAYS

Highways Performance Space is Southern California’s boldest center for new performance, film and visual art.

In its 34th year, Highways continues to be an important alternative cultural center in Los Angeles that encourages radical artists from diverse communities to develop and present innovative new works. Highways promotes the development of contemporary socially involved artists and art forms.

 

Our mission is to develop and present innovative performance and visual artists, promote interaction among people of diverse cultural backgrounds and engage artists and the communities they serve in cross-cultural dialogues about social, cultural and artistic issues.
